Actually, to correct what I said earlier, the 6100, 7100, and 8100 were equipped with the HD AV (HDI-45) connector and the AV versions of those models also supported video input. Whether they actually supported video input from the AudioVision's S-video port through that HDI-45 connector, I...
That port routes S-Video input down the monitor's HD AV cable and into any video-capable Macintosh equipped with an HD AV port. However, to my knowledge, no Macintosh was ever equipped with an HD AV port. The 660 and 840 av's don't have them, and I don't believe any of the later video-capable...
